Skip to content

Commit

Permalink
Uncoupled verticalArrangement
Browse files Browse the repository at this point in the history
  • Loading branch information
imashnake0 committed Mar 28, 2024
1 parent 1302253 commit a946a12
Show file tree
Hide file tree
Showing 3 changed files with 8 additions and 3 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-179,7 +179,8 @@ fun HomeScreen(
contentModifier = Modifier.padding(
top = LocalPaddings.current.large,
bottom = dimensionResource(coreR.dimen.navigation_bar_height)
)
),
verticalArrangement = Arrangement.Top
)
}
}
Expand Down Expand Up @@ -220,6 +221,7 @@ fun HomeRow(

MediaSmallRow(
mediaList = list,
modifier = Modifier.padding(bottom = LocalPaddings.current.large),
content = { media ->
MediaSmall(
image = media.coverImage,
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-50,6 +50,7 @@ import com.imashnake.animite.core.ui.LocalPaddings
@Composable
fun <T> MediaSmallRow(
mediaList: List<T>,
modifier: Modifier = Modifier,
content: @Composable (T) -> Unit
) {
AnimatedContent(
Expand All @@ -69,7 +70,8 @@ fun <T> MediaSmallRow(
.calculateLeftPadding(LayoutDirection.Ltr)
} else 0.dp,
end = LocalPaddings.current.large
)
),
modifier = modifier
) {
items(it) { media ->
content(media)
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-39,6 +39,7 @@ fun BannerLayout(
.height(bannerHeight)
.fillMaxWidth(),
contentModifier: Modifier = Modifier,
verticalArrangement: Arrangement.Vertical = Arrangement.spacedBy(LocalPaddings.current.large)
) {
Box(modifier) {
banner(bannerModifier)
Expand All @@ -51,7 +52,7 @@ fun BannerLayout(
.padding(bottom = LocalPaddings.current.large)
.navigationBarsPadding()
.then(contentModifier),
verticalArrangement = Arrangement.spacedBy(LocalPaddings.current.large)
verticalArrangement = verticalArrangement
) { content() }
}
}

0 comments on commit a946a12

Please sign in to comment.